Where is the Forest of Dean?

The Forest of Dean is a geographical region in the western part of the county of Gloucestershire. It forms a roughly triangular area bounded by the River Wye to the west and northwest, Herefordshire to the north, the River Severn to the south, and the City of Gloucester to the east.
